Oconee County Man Arrested In Internet Predator Sting

An Oconee County man was arrested as a result on an internet sex predator sting.

An Oconee County man was arrested as a result on an internet sex predator sting.

In a prepared release, South Carolina Attorney General Henry McMaster announced that 57-year old James Brown, of Fairplay, was arrested Wednesday and charged with two counts of criminal solicitation of a minor. Warrants allege that Brown, solicited sex from what he believed to be a 13 year old girl beginning March 29. In reality, he was communicating with an undercover Police Officer from the Orangeburg Department of Public Safety,

Two computers were seized from Brown's residence and the Oconee County Sheriff's Office assisted with the investigation. His arrest is the 175 for the Attorney General's Internet Predator Task Force.

Brown has been released from the Orangeburg-Calhoun Detention Center on $5,000 bond and faces up to 10 years in prison on each count.
